Change USH's Fast & Furious into TRANSFORMERS

Yet another idea comin' right up.

How about instead of keeping Universal Studios Hollywood's The Fast & the Furious: Extreme Closeup, replace it with something that represents TRANSFORMERS. Whether Dreamworks' TRANSFORMERS does good or bad box office (personally, I'm not too hyped but I'll still go see it), this would be the perfect compliment/ highlight to this "Transportation Department" section of the studio tour, better than Fast & the Furious. But those F&F cars and props can still remain like they are now. But the show scene should be changed for TRANSFORMERS.

The movie relates to vehicles, but these vehicles are really robots in disguise. So it'd be awesome to see them transform and perhaps do battle. I'm not exactly sure how or if the robocoaster arms could be used, but I still have a feeling it's possible.

Anyone have any suggestions how to present TRANSFORMERS on the tour?
